## Relaypoint Environments — Broker Upgrade

For this week's sync: we're moving the Relaypoint staging broker from Quillmq 3.9 to 4.2. Staging cut over Tuesday with no consumer lag regressions; production follows next Monday during the low-traffic window. Queue mirroring is replaced by quorum queues, so the old mirror policies were deleted. Rollback is a blue-green swap back to the 3.9 cluster. The staging environment now runs with the following configuration values.

config for bahop-baduf:
[kasion]
team = lamath
access_code = ac_d807e5
host = kasion.paliqcloud.corp
port = 4000
owner = julix.tamvan
peer = frair.qorvelsoft.local

**Handover: Widespan diff viewer**

I'm handing over Widespan, our diff viewer for large files, ahead of my rotation off. Current state: the chunked-rendering path is stable up to ~2 GB inputs, but the streaming tokenizer can stall on files with extremely long single lines — there's a watchdog that restarts it, so a stall usually self-heals within 90 seconds. If the watchdog itself fails, restart the render workers manually, never the whole service. The full restart procedure and known edge cases are documented on the page below.

operations page: https://jenkins.torvadyn.local/build/deploy/display/pages/611247f0a622ae80

## Changed defaults

Heads up: the Ledgerline tax-rate lookup cache now defaults to a 15-minute TTL instead of 24 hours. Turns out rates in the Veldt County sandbox were going stale mid-demo, which was embarrassing. Eviction is now LRU rather than FIFO, and the cache warms on boot. If you're reviewing, check that nothing hardcodes the old TTL. The new defaults land as follows.

deployment values, bajop-taweg:
holwyn:
  log_level: debug
  metrics_host: metrics.holwyn.zemvarsys.internal
  pool_size: 32